Hi all,

I'm getting close to my first Viberg purchase and was hoping for some input on a few areas.

Do horsebutt and kudu hold up well in wet/snowy conditions? I've read that kudu doesn't require much maintenance but haven't found much information on horsebutt.

How do the 2030/1035 lasts compare to Alden's Trubalance last in terms of sleekness? I found a few posts on GYW that had top-down shots and Trubalance seemed to be very comparable in those pictures.

I have a pair of dark brown horse butt Vibergs and they do well in rain, ie. no spotting afterwards. Better than Cordovan or Calfskin, IMHO. Of course, YMMV.

I find the 2030 last to be more center pointed than the Trubalance last. The sizing is about the same: ex Barrie/Trubalance 10 -> 2030 10

No idea about the 1035

IMO, 1035 is a bit more rounded and tubular than Trubalance, which comparatively is a bit more chiseled with slight cut in to the toe on the outside. I don't know how this would compare to 2030.

For me, 9 in 1035 and 9E in Trubalance work well, but Trubalance is snugger and won't accommodate thick socks as well as the Vibergs.
